Nine colours and eight sizes make this one of the more involved designs in my valentines day range. Stitch count goes from 17,358 at 3.5 inches wide to 41,836 at the full 7.49 inches. Heights match width almost exactly, from 3.51 to 7.51, so its a genuinely square composition which makes hooping and centering easy. Density sits at 115, thats comfortable for most mid-range machines, and the colour changes are spread out so theres no cluster of stops in one section.
Pair this with a medium-weight cutaway stabiliser on jersey knits or cotton lycra blends. On stable wovens like denim or canvas a tearaway holds fine. The skin-tone satin columns run at a slight diagonal to avoid the boardy look you get with straight fills. Two customers have told me the face detail comes through really well even below 4 inches, which was good to hear because tiny faces are tricky to digitise cleanly. Add a topping film on any fabric with texture to stop the satin from sinking into the weave. Use the 5-inch on a T-shirt chest and the figures are clear and proportionate.
Best placements are chest centre on adult shirts at 5 or 6 inches, or on a tote bag front at the full 7-inch. For pillow covers the 6-inch version centred looks gorgeous. Skip the 3.5-inch if you want fine face detail, expression subtlety is lost at that scale.
